Plot

Wrestling with the demons of his brutal past, David Miller, a Vietnam War veteran, relinquishes his violent ways to embrace a life of peace as a minister. His resolve is tested, however, when his world is shattered by the horrific death of his wife, Gail, and daughter, Kim, at the hands of terrorists under the command of Ali Aboud, during a bloodcurdling massacre at a Rome airport. Finding no support from the seemingly indifferent State Department, headed by Mr. Whiteside, David is left to seek justice on his own terms. His quest for vengeance leads him to uncover Aboud's hideout in the tumultuous terrain of Lebanon. There, David seeks the guidance of his old comrade, Colonel Freeman, embarking on a rigorous training to prepare himself for his perilous mission. His journey intertwines with Reverend Bloor, who runs a mission in the war-torn nation. However, David's path to retribution is fraught with betrayal as he learns that Aboud is, in fact, a U.S. government operative, and Whiteside is determined to shield him at any cost. With Whiteside dispatching Freeman to Lebanon to monitor David, and even sanctioning his death should he attempt to eliminate Aboud, David finds himself caught in a web of deceit and danger. With the odds stacked against him, he must grapple with his inner turmoil, the ghosts of his past, and the intricate dance of political intrigue to seek justice for his fallen family.

Ministry of Vengeance is an action movie featuring John Schneider and directed by Peter Maris.
